Allgemeine Beschreibung

Lymphatic vessel endothelial hyaluronic acid receptor 1 (UniProt: Q9Y5Y7; LYVE-1, Cell surface retention sequence-binding protein 1, CRSBP-1,Extracellular link domain-containing protein 1,Hyaluronic acid receptor) is encoded by the LYVE1 (also known as CRSBP1, HAR, XLKD1,UNQ230/PRO263) gene (Gene ID: 10894) in human. LYVE-1 is a disulfide-linked, homodimeric, single-pass type I membrane protein that undergoes ligand-dependent internalization and recycling at the cell surface. It serves as a ligand-specific transporter trafficking between intracellular organelles (TGN) and the plasma membrane. It is mainly expressed in endothelial cells lining lymphatic vessels. It is expressed on both the luminal and basolateral surfaces of lymphatic endothelium. It is reported to mediate the uptake of intermediate and high molecular weight hyaluronan (HA) and serves as a low affinity receptor for HA-induced lymphoangiogenesis. It also controls the entry and/or migration of leukocytes in lymphatic vessels. The capacity of LYVE-1 to bind HA is based on a receptor distribution and organization of the glycosaminoglycans. (Ref.: Lawrence, W et al. (2016). J Biol Chem. 291(15): 8014 8030).

Spezifität

Clone 8C detects Lymphatic vessel endothelial hyaluronic acid receptor 1. It targets an epitope within the ectodomain region.

Immunogen

A recombinant fragment corresponding to the ectodomain (1-232) region of human LYVE-1.

Anwendung

Anti-hLYVE-1, clone 8C, Cat. No. MABS1929, is a mouse monoclonal antibody that detects Lymphatic vessel endothelial hyaluronic acid receptor 1 (LYVE1) and has been tested for use in Flow Cytometry, Immunocytochemistry, and Western Blotting.
Immunocytochemistry Analysis: A representative lot detected hLYVE-1 in Immunocytochemistry applications (Lawrance, W., et. al. (2016). J Biol Chem. hLYVE-1; Banerji, S., et. al. (1999). J Cell Biol. 144(4):789-801).

Western Blotting Analysis: A representative lot detected hLYVE-1 in Western Blotting applications (Banerji, S., et. al. (1999). J Cell Biol. 144(4):789-801; Banerji, S., et. al. (2016). J Biol Chem. 291(48):25004-25018).

Flow Cytometry Analysis: A representative lot detected hLYVE-1 in Flow Cytometry applications (Lawrance, W., et. al. (2016). J Biol Chem. hLYVE-1; Banerji, S., et. al. (2016). J Biol Chem. 291(48):25004-25018).
